Fix that ESI/SSI processing can turn a "private" response "public"

Under the condition that
* we are merging in at least one *embedded* response,
* all *embedded* responses are `public`,
* the *main* response is `private` and
* all responses use expiration-based caching (note: no `s-maxage` on the *main* response)
... the resulting response will turn to `Cache-Control: public`.
The real issue is that when all responses use expiration-based caching, a combined max age is computed. This is set on the *main* response using `Response::setSharedMaxAge()`, which implicitly sets `Cache-Control: public`.
The fix provided in this PR solves the problem by applying the same logic to the *main* response that is applied for *embedded* responses, namely that responses with `!Response::isCacheable()` will make the resulting response have `Cache-Control: private, no-cache, must-revalidate` and have `(s)max-age` removed.
This makes the change easy to understand, but makes responses uncacheable too often. This is because the `Response::isCacheable()` method was written to determine whether it is safe for a shared cache to keep the response, which is not the case as soon as a `private` response is involved. This might be improved upon in another PR.

[Messenger][DX] Uses the adapter name instead of the service name

As a developer, I don't get why I would need to use the service name while I give a name to the adapters. This is basically what this PR means for me in terms of configuration:
```patch
framework:
messenger:
routing:
# We want the command below to be handled async with the "messenger.default_sender" (AMQP producer).
- 'App\Message\Command\CreateNumber': messenger.sender.amqp
+ 'App\Message\Command\CreateNumber': amqp
adapters:
amqp: "%env(AMQP_DSN)%"
```
And in terms of pulling the messages:
```patch
- bin/console messenger:consume-messages messenger.receiver.amqp
+ bin/console messenger:consume-messages amqp
```

[Messenger] Add AMQP adapter

In order to give a great DX for simple needs such as sending messages through an AMQP broker such as RabbitMq, we should ship an AMQP adapter for the Messenger component within Symfony Core. It should be as simple as this proposal. We don't need to handle more specific use-cases nor brokers as other adapters such as the [enqueue adapter](https://github.com/sroze/enqueue-bridge) can also be used.
Configuring the adapter is as simple as the following configuration:
```yaml
# config/packages/messenger_adapters.yaml
framework:
messenger:
adapter: "%env(MESSENGER_DSN)%"
```
With the given `.env` for example:
```
MESSENGER_DSN=amqp://guest:guest@localhost:5672/%2f/messages
```
Keep in mind that after having configured the adapter, developers have to route their messages to the given adapter.
```yaml
# config/packages/messenger_routes.yaml
framework:
messenger:
routing:
producer).
'App\Message\Command\CreateNumber': messenger.default_sender
```
---
Additionally, multiple adapters can be created and messages routed to these ones.
```yaml
# config/packages/messenger_routes.yaml
framework:
messenger:
adapters:
commands: "amqp://guest:guest@localhost:5672/%2f/commands"
maintenance: "amqp://guest:guest@localhost:5672/%2f/maintenance"
routing:
producer).
'App\Message\Command\CreateNumber': messenger.commands_sender
'App\Message\Command\MaintenanceSpecificCommand': messenger.maintenance_sender
```
